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Indica que se ha generado una notificación del depurador personalizado.
Syntax
HRESULT CustomNotification(ICorDebugThread * pThread,
ICorDebugAppDomain * pAppDomain);
Parámetros
pThread [in] Puntero al subproceso que generó la notificación.
pAppDomain [in] Puntero al dominio de aplicación que contiene el subproceso que generó la notificación.
Valor devuelto
Este método devuelve los siguientes HRESULT específicos, así como los errores HRESULT que indican el error del método.
| HRESULT | Description |
|---|---|
| S_OK | El método se completó correctamente. |
Excepciones
Observaciones
Una llamada posterior al método ICorDebugThread4::GetCurrentCustomDebuggerNotification recupera el objeto de subproceso que se pasó al Debugger.NotifyOfCrossThreadDependency método . El tipo del objeto de subproceso debe haberse habilitado previamente llamando al método ICorDebugProcess3::SetEnableCustomNotification . El depurador puede leer parámetros específicos del tipo de los campos del objeto de subproceso y puede almacenar respuestas en campos.
La interfaz ICorDebug no impone ninguna directiva sobre los tipos de notificaciones o su contenido, y la semántica de las notificaciones es estrictamente un contrato entre depuradores, aplicaciones y .NET.
Requisitos
Plataformas: Consulte Sistemas operativos compatibles con .NET.
Encabezado: CorDebug.idl, CorDebug.h
Biblioteca: CorGuids.lib
Versiones de .NET: Disponible desde .NET Framework 4.0